Re: Crane XR700/MSD-6BTM install?

If you wanted to spend the 50 bucks, you could still buy the other trigger 715-0020, and use the shutter kit from the XR-700.
The tach adapter sounds right, I remember others with similar issues. Both MSD and Crane have great support BTW. I've called their 800 numbers a few times.
Ditching all the stock ignition in favor of a clean install is not a bad thing, then you know exactly what you have...
What coil are you using? The MSD Blaster coil?
Are you mounting the MSD in the same place as the Bosch unit on the fender on that bracket? For my 1976, I got that bracket out of a salvage yard and mounted the XR-700 there, it looks very stock that way. I also routed all the wires through loom, following the factory wiring paths. My ignition has been one of the most reliable parts of my car and made the biggest difference in performance over everything else.
